immune system
The immune system is the part of your body that protects you from getting sick. It works like a team of soldiers to fight against germs like bacteria and viruses.

Souvent confondu avec
'Immune system' is the physical network in the body, while 'immunity' is the state of being protected from a specific disease.
Notes d'usage
Use this term when talking about health, getting sick, or how the body stays healthy. It is almost always used with 'the' or a possessive adjective like 'my' or 'your'.
Erreurs courantes
Learners often say 'I have a big immune system' instead of 'I have a strong immune system'.

Origine du mot
From the Latin word 'immunis' (meaning free or exempt) and the Greek 'systema' (an organized whole).
